Abstract
The utility model relates to milling tool fields, more particularly to a kind of mixing roll, it include: connection sleeve, stop sleeve and grinding layer, grinding layer is the abrasive sheet being coated on stop sleeve, abrasive sheet includes nylon matrix and the abrasive grains that are adhered on nylon matrix, mixing roll is mounted on driving motor by connection sleeve and is rotated under driving motor effect, work surface is ground using abrasive grains, polishing or wire drawing, since the nylon matrix of grinding layer has certain elasticity, therefore it is processed to grind some male and female faces or knee, the abrasive grains being adhered on nylon matrix improve the wearability and grinding force of grinding layer, improve grinding efficiency, extend service life.

Mixing roll is mounted on driving motor by connection sleeve and is rotated under driving motor effect, using grinding
Abrasive particle grinds work surface, since the nylon matrix of grinding layer has certain elasticity, is processed to
Some male and female faces or knee are ground, the abrasive grains being adhered on nylon matrix improve the wearability and grinding of grinding layer
Power improves grinding efficiency, extends service life.
Preferably, the nylon matrix is the mesh sheet that more nylon yarns 4 are formed by Roller Machining, grinding in the present embodiment
Mill layer is in the fabrication process first squeezed out nylon particles by extruder high temperature, and nylon yarn is quickly cooled in cold water,
Nature curling can occur due to being quickly cooled down nylon yarn, then more nylon yarns are formed by Roller Machining in irregular shape is in
Nylon mesh sheet is cut into the unified nylon matrix of shape size using guillotine later, will cut by cellular nylon mesh sheet
Nylon matrix immerse adhesive in, fill adhesive in nylon matrix surface and hole, abrasive grains be sprayed on nylon
It on matrix, is adhered to it in surface and hole of nylon matrix, can be prepared by abrasive sheet after high temperature is dried, due to grinding
Grain is uniformly adhered in the hole of nylon matrix, therefore the grinding performance of abrasive sheet will not disappear with the abrasion of outer layer abrasive sheet
It consumes and reduces, there is good flexible and grinding force always, the dust generated in process of lapping also can be in nylon yarn honeycomb knot
It is removed and is adsorbed under the action of structure, ensure that working environment health, the work safety of employee and health.
Preferably, the nylon matrix with a thickness of 1.3-1.5cm, can prevent while guaranteeing grinding layer severity of grind
Only grinding layer excessively softness causes grinding layer to deform.
